Located within an elevated position, allowing far reaching countryside views, this beautifully presented character house boasts a detached annex, a garden office with separate store/workshop and a large gated driveway. This pretty Dorset village of Durweston offers a parish church, a popular primary school and there is a fantastic village hall with a playing field. There are also excellent walking routes from the property.
The accommodation has been extended to the rear aspect by the current owners to create versatile living space, and the house has also been installed with solar panels which lower the running costs and also generate a financial return from the electricity supplier.
Internally the entrance hallway gives access into the the formal sitting room which has an impressive outlook over fields and the village beyond. There is a wood burner making a charming focal feature and there is also a useful understairs storage cupboard.
The stylish kitchen has a wide selection of storage cabinets and drawers with plentiful worktop space. There is a built in oven with an above hob and a cooker hood above, and an integrated dishwasher and a fridge/freezer. This room enjoys a cosy wood-burner to the far end and a doorway flows into the spacious second reception room, which has skylights and a wide bi-folding door onto the rear patio. In addition to the ground floor is a modern family bathroom which has been tastefully tiled.
On the first floor are two double bedrooms and a stunning shower room which has a heated towel rail and fitted vanity storage. Both bedrooms has feature fireplaces and bedroom two provides impressive countryside views. The water cylinder is located within a cupboard underneath the staircase and the second floor is currently being utilized as a home office.
One of the many features of this home is the detached annex that has a spacious, triple aspect living room, bedroom area and a modern shower room. This building is great for guest accommodation or would be ideal for an independent family member. There is an additional outbuilding which offers two stores, a workshop and the far end has been converted into a separate home office.
The majority of the rear garden is laid to lawn with a large selection of mature plants and ornamental shrubbery. This idyllic garden also has the original brick built piggery, external power socket/lights and a rear gate at the back of the garden gives access into the driveway.
